Genital
Open directlyWebster's 1828 Dictionary · 1828
Part of speech: adjective (a.)
Pertaining to generation, or to the generative organs. Genital cord (Anat.), a cord developed in the fetus by the union of portions of the Wolffian and Müllerian ducts and giving rise to parts of the urogenital passages in both sexes.
